Transforming Code Quality and V&V in Modern Software Factories using Polyspace

Overview

In today’s fast-paced development environment, producing high-quality, secure, and standards-compliant software is more crucial than ever. Development ecosystems optimize workflows by automating repetitive tasks, ensuring consistency, and reducing time-to-market—all while maintaining exceptional quality.

Explore how Polyspace's powerful static and dynamic code analysis tools can transform your processes. From detecting bugs and enforcing coding guidelines to uncovering security risks and verifying the absence of critical runtime errors, Polyspace equips you with the capabilities to streamline and enhance your software delivery. Discover how seamless integration of Polyspace—from your IDE to continuous integration (CI) pipelines—enables scalable, reliable, and efficient software production.

Highlights

  • Validate code quality directly within your IDE.
  • Embrace Test-Driven Development (TDD) using xUnit testing APIs.
  • Verify both manually written and auto-generated code seamlessly.
  • Automate testing and code analysis within CI pipelines.
  • Implement software quality standards throughout your supply chain.
